Medal record Men's archery Olympic Games Gold 2000 Sydney Team Silver 1996 Atlanta Team Bronze 1996 Atlanta Individual World Championships Gold 1995 Jakarta Team Bronze 1995 Jakarta Individual Asian Championships Gold 1997 Individual Asian Games Gold 1998 Bangkok Team Oh Kyo-Moon Hangul 오교문 Hanja 吳教文 Revised Romanization O Kyo-mun McCune–Reischauer O Kyo-mun Oh Kyo-Moon (born March 2, 1972) is an archer from South Korea.
He won a team silver medal and an individual bronze medal at the 1996 Summer Olympics. Oh also was a member of Korea's gold medal men's archery team at the 2000 Summer Olympics. In the men's individual competition he finished sixth.[1]
He was the world record holder for a single FITA with a score of 1379. That score was beaten by Oh Jin-Hyek at 2009 World Championship in Ulsan with 1386 points.
